What is Move-Out Cleaning?

Move-out cleansing refers to the extensive cleaning process carried out when abandoning a residence. It intends to make certain that the building is spotless for the following owners and may likewise help you retrieve your security deposit from your landlord.

Why is Move-Out Cleaning Important?

  1. Security Deposit Return: Numerous proprietors require a clean residential property as a prerequisite for returning your deposit.
  2. Goodwill: Leaving the location clean fosters a good reputation with property managers or new tenants.
  3. Health Reasons: A deep clean can remove irritants, dust mites, and germs.
  4. Preventing Damage: Regular cleansing can avoid long-term damages to components and surfaces.

The Move-Out Cleansing Checklist

Living Room Deep Cleaning

  1. Dust all surface areas, including shelves and décor.
  2. Vacuum or move floorings, relocating furnishings where needed.
  3. Clean windows inside and out.
  4. Remove webs from corners.

Kitchen Cleansing Essentials

  1. Empty cabinets and cabinets prior to wiping them down.
  2. Clean appliances throughout (ovens, fridges).
  3. Scrub kitchen counters thoroughly.
  4. Dispose of ended food items.

Bathroom Move-Out Tips

  1. Disinfect bathrooms, sinks, and tubs/shower areas.
  2. Wipe mirrors with glass cleanser for streak-free shine.
  3. Check for mold in corners or ceramic tiles; usage suitable cleaners.

Bedroom Deep Cleansing Steps

  1. Dust ceiling fans and light fixtures.
  2. Vacuum carpets or mop tough floorings; take into consideration vapor cleaning if necessary.
  3. Wipe down walls and home window sills.

FAQs Regarding Move-Out Cleaning

1. What must I do if I don't have time for move-out cleaning?

Consider employing a professional cleansing company concentrating on move-out solutions to ensure every little thing is handled efficiently.

2. How much time does move-out cleaning take?

It typically takes 4-- 8 hours depending on the property's dimension and condition yet plan accordingly!

3. Can I obtain my security deposit back if I don't clean?

Failure to clean sufficiently might lead to deductions from your down payment; it's vital to leave the property in excellent condition.

4. Are there specific items I must avoid?

Avoid bleach on tinted materials or surface areas as it can create discoloration; select pH-neutral cleaners instead.

5. Ought to I remove wall designs prior to cleaning?

Yes! Getting rid of wall decors enables you to cleanse behind them effectively without obstruction.

6. What locations are usually forgotten during move-out cleaning?

Don't fail to remember locations like under appliances (fridge/stove), inside wardrobes, or behind doors-- these places accumulate dirt easily!
